Compare all specifications:
1992 Chevrolet Beretta | 2006 Mercedes-Benz SLK | |
Make | Chevrolet | Mercedes-Benz |
Model | Beretta | SLK |
Year Released | 1992 | 2006 |
Body Type | Coupe | Convertible |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 2259 cc | 3498 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 4 cylinders | 6 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| V |
Horse Power | 180 HP | 268 HP |
Engine RPM | 6200 RPM | 5750 RPM |
Torque | 217 Nm | 510 Nm |
Torque RPM | 5200 RPM | 4000 RPM |
Engine Bore Size | 92 mm | 97.1 mm |
Engine Stroke Size | 85 mm | 92 mm |
Engine Compression Ratio | 10.0:1 | 11.0:1 |
Drive Type | Front | Rear |
Transmission Type | Manual | Automatic |
Number of Seats | 4 seats | 2 seats |
Number of Doors | 2 doors | 2 doors |
Vehicle Weight | 1268 kg | 1785 kg |
Vehicle Height | 1430 mm | 1280 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2630 mm | 2440 mm |
Fuel Tank Capacity | 59 L | 70 L |
